Artificial intelligence is revolutionizing maintenance across industries, moving from reactive repairs to proactive prediction. By analyzing data from IoT sensors and employing machine learning, predictive maintenance systems are accurately forecasting equipment failures and optimizing maintenance schedules, leading to significant cost savings and increased efficiency.
Market analysts predict explosive growth for the predictive maintenance market, forecasting a surge from $6.9 billion to $28.2 billion by 2026. The number of vendors specializing in these solutions is also expected to double, signaling a major shift in how industries approach maintenance.
**Success Stories Across Sectors:**
* **Rolls-Royce:** Pioneers predictive maintenance in aviation with its Intelligent Engine platform. By analyzing engine performance data, weather conditions, and pilot behavior, the platform customizes maintenance schedules for each engine, minimizing downtime and optimizing fuel efficiency.
* **Kaiser Permanente:** Transforming patient care using predictive analytics to identify patients at risk of deterioration. The Advanced Alert Monitor (AAM) analyzes data from electronic health records, enabling remote teams to intervene proactively and improve patient outcomes.
* **PepsiCo Frito-Lay:** Demonstrating the power of predictive maintenance in manufacturing. At their Fayetteville plant, they use vibration analysis, infrared thermography, oil sampling, and ultrasonic monitoring to prevent equipment failures and minimize downtime.
* **Noranda Alumina:** Has achieved a remarkable 60% reduction in bearing changes by implementing an automated lubrication system and leveraging ultrasonic monitoring. This proactive approach has led to significant cost savings and improved operational efficiency in a challenging industrial environment.
These examples showcase the transformative potential of AI-powered predictive maintenance to enhance operational efficiency, reduce costs, and improve outcomes across a diverse range of industries.
